
Green die springs
Green mold springs are high-performance elastic elements manufactured in strict accordance with Japanese Industrial Standards (JIS). Their green color indicates a "heavy load" rating, and they are designed specifically for heavy-duty molds and industrial equipment that require high load-bearing capacity and long-term stable operation.

Product Advantages
1. Materials:
Weuse imported alloy steel (such as 55CrSi) or, upon customer request, can select top-gradematerials such as Suzuki SWOSC-V from Japan
Mold springs made from ordinary 65Mn spring steel are prone to overheating, breakage, temper brittleness, and cracking; our mold springs are made from imported alloy steel, which has excellent high fatigue performance and good anti-relaxation properties.
High fatigue life:
Through precise calculations of the helix angle and optimized stress distribution design, our springs effectively avoid localized stress concentration during compression. Combined with a high-pressure processing technology, they can guarantee over 150,000 reliable compression cycles even under standard heavy-duty conditions, with stable spring force output and extremely low attenuation rate.
3. Excellent heavy-load stability and accuracy
Green mold springs are renowned for their high and stable stiffness coefficient. During long-term, continuous high-load operations, they maintain a precise force-displacement relationship, effectively reducing the risk of performance drift due to material fatigue, and providing durable, precise elastic support and dynamic buffering for heavy equipment.
Typical Application Scenarios
Our green mold springs are widely used in fields with stringent requirements for load and lifespan due to their excellent heavy-duty capacity and operational stability.
Heavy-duty molding equipment: mold ejection, clamping and buffering systems for large injection molding machines and die casting machines.
Precision stamping and die systems: high-load reset and blanking mechanisms for precision stamping dies for automotive structural parts, electrical components, etc.
Industrial Automation and Heavy Machinery: Core load-bearing and vibration damping components for end effectors in automated production lines, heavy-duty presses, and packaging machinery.
High-end manufacturing equipment: constant force clamping and elastic compensation units for equipment such as CNC bending machines and heavy-duty fixtures.
